Transaction f708099d62306be98de075a781ad46869b0832e4b4fa98f747875fbabb70e31a

1 Input
2 Outputs
  • f708099d62306be98de075a781ad46869b0832e4b4fa98f747875fbabb70e31a:0
  • value  285972127703
    address  mxYZJKAchbv2GVHqhoAUmHUyWXCcEq2Nmj
  • f708099d62306be98de075a781ad46869b0832e4b4fa98f747875fbabb70e31a:1
  • value  56175101
    address  2NBMEXEVcmBBfNSSSZU4jF5rQZcRYRtCBez